Unfortunately, it does. Our team checked the Instagram app's performance on multiple devices and found it drains the battery more than expected.

Google recently confirmed it in their press release.

Google explained that the Instagram app was responsible for a faster battery drain issue found on Pixel phones. However, Google has not clarified whether the problem was limited to Pixel phones or affected other Android devices.

How Do I Fix Phone Overheating Issues Caused by the Instagram App?

Let us come to the final part of this article. Here, I recommend a few findings from CoreNetworkZ Tech Solutions to fix the battery drain issues caused by the Instagram app.

  1. Uninstall the Instagram App and Use Instagram Lite

    Now, I will come to the solutions part. I explained that CoreNetworkZ Tech Solutions tested the Instagram App and found it faulty on multiple Android phones. So, I suggest you obliterate the App from your phone.

    You should use Instagram Lite as it does not consume the battery much. Praveen Kumar, a Chief technician at the Redmi service center, confirmed this solution.

    Praveen said, "Many customers are coming to the service center with this problem. I recommend they uninstall the Instagram app and use the Instagram Lite."

  2. Google's Solution to Instagram Battery Drain Issue

    Google addressed the issue and mentioned it in their Android support forum. The solution is to update the Instagram App to the latest version. You can read the complete solution by visiting the link below.
